The Red Cross is perhaps the world’s best known humanitarian organisation and brand. It is a membership-based, professionally organised society at the forefront of humanitarian responses globally, recognised for its charitable activities, neutrality, and the independence of its actions. Its mission is to improve the lives of vulnerable people by mobilising the power of humanity and enhancing community resilience.
The New Zealand Red Cross (NZRC) has approximately 500 staff and over 10,000 members nationwide, with the national office based in Wellington. This second-tier role is part of the newly reshaped NZRC leadership structure and requires the capacity to work collegially with executive peers to provide cohesive leadership for an organisation on a journey of positive change.
Reporting to the Secretary General, the General Manager Organisational Services is a key role within the organisation’s ELT, ensuring supporting services and enablers such as financial management and business operations support are effectively delivered to it’s internal clients. The broad range of enabling functions within organisational services include finance, property and asset management, technology, knowledge management, risk, security, business continuity, privacy and legal.
